    I'd take this one step further as we rarely shoot the HP rifles for fun
    if you have safe backdrops set plywood targets in the woods randomly within shooting range - the more you shoot at those targets offhand which is all a yote is going to provide the better you'll get

    Really a .223/556 should take care of them, but I've been seeing some rather large ones hit on the road around here

    Ya, they move around a lot. Hard to pattern for sure. Have you considered a yote call?

    No problem with a .270 shooting yotes. The reach out just as well and are fairly flat shooting. Yes, one can kill with lesser calibers but then, dead is dead, no matter what it was shot with.
